Calculate in a Spreadsheet or with Code

To calculate a date 552 weeks ago in Excel or Google Sheets, or to calculate a date 552 weeks ago in different programming languages, use the following formulas and code.

=TODAY() - 3864      
// PHP
$futureDate = date('Y-m-d', strtotime('-552 weeks'));
echo $futureDate;
// JavaScript
const futureDate = new Date();
futureDate.setDate(futureDate.getDate() - (552 * 7));
console.log(futureDate.toISOString().split('T')[0]);
# Python
from datetime import datetime, timedelta

future_date = datetime.now() - timedelta(weeks=552)
print(future_date.strftime('%Y-%m-%d'))
// Java
import java.time.LocalDate;

public class DateCalculation {
    public static void main(String[] args) {
        LocalDate futureDate = LocalDate.now().minusWeeks(552);
        System.out.println(futureDate);
    }
}
-- SQL (MySQL)
SELECT DATE_ADD(CURDATE(), INTERVAL 552 WEEK) as future_date;

Each example follows the language's best practices and returns the result in a standard YYYY-MM-DD format. Click the tabs to switch between languages, and use the copy button to copy the code.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is 552 weeks ago the same as 127 months ago?

No, they're not the same. 127 months ago would be November 19, 2015, while 552 weeks ago would be November 20, 2015 - about a 1-day difference. This occurs because months vary in length (28-31 days) while weeks are consistently 7 days.

How do I calculate 552 weeks ago in different time zones?

To calculate 552 weeks ago, subtract 3,864 days from today. This gives the same date globally since it’s based on days, not exact times.

Time zones only shift specific times (like a 3 PM meeting), but dates remain unaffected. So, the result will be consistent worldwide.

What year was 552 weeks ago?

It was November 20, 2015, approximately 10 years and 6 months ago.

Does calculating 552 change in leap years?

No, because weeks are based on days, not months or years. Whether it’s a leap year or not, 552 weeks ago is still 3,864 days before today.

This is different from calculations involving months or years, which do need to account for leap years.
